ABSTRACT

This chapter presents the three scales that were used in the current studies to assess responses to the drawing task. They include Emotional Content, Self-Image, and Use of Humor.

The scale for assessing the emotional content of responses was not quite the same as the DAS scale presented in chapter 3. It was modified to make more specific the intermediate score of 3 points. Some ambivalent responses have hopeful outcomes whereas others have outcomes that appear hopeless. To include and quantify these differences, the scores of 3.5 and 2.5 points were added; 3.5 to indicate that an ambivalent response seems hopeful, and 2.5 to indicate hopelessness or despair. These additions to the Emotional Content Scale are shown in Table 5.1.
